The Zoological World
In this lesson, we continue rendering complex forms with pen and ink. We focus on zoological rendering and view zoological illustration of the past as inspiration. We reflect on the potential of this art genre to impact the beliefs, values, and behaviors of a society. We create a zoological illustration of an animal in our environment and include identifying information about the animal.

Drawing and Painting I provides young artists with foundational knowledge to simultaneously develop their unique creative vision and technical skill with drawing and painting media. Art history connections also encourage them to see themselves as part of a longstanding tradition of art making.
